Převést PSB do PDF v Javě
Zavedení
oblasti vývoje v Javě je efektivní manipulace a manipulace se soubory PSD (Photoshop Document) pro různé aplikace zásadní. Aspose.PSD for Java poskytuje robustní možnosti pro práci se soubory PSD a umožňuje vývojářům bezproblémově převádět soubory PSD do různých formátů, jako je PDF. Tento tutoriál vás provede procesem převodu souboru PSD (konkrétně souboru PSB) do PDF pomocí Aspose.PSD for Java. Ať už jste zkušený vývojář nebo s programováním v Javě teprve začínáte, tento podrobný průvodce vám pomůže efektivně integrovat tuto funkcionalitu do vašich projektů.
Předpoklady
Než se pustíte do výukového programu, ujistěte se, že máte splněny následující předpoklady:
- Java Development Kit (JDK): Ujistěte se, že je ve vašem systému nainstalována verze JDK 8 nebo vyšší.
- Aspose.PSD for Java: Stáhněte a nainstalujte Aspose.PSD for Java z zde .
- Integrované vývojové prostředí (IDE): Použijte IDE jako Eclipse, IntelliJ IDEA nebo jakékoli jiné dle vašeho výběru.
- Základní znalosti programování v Javě: Výhodou bude znalost syntaxe Javy a základních konceptů práce se soubory.
Importujte balíčky
Nejprve naimportujte potřebné balíčky, abyste mohli začít pracovat s Aspose.PSD pro Java:
import com.aspose.psd.Image;
import com.aspose.psd.fileformats.psd.PsdImage;
import com.aspose.psd.imageoptions.PdfOptions;
Krok 1: Nastavte svůj projekt Java
Začněte nastavením nového projektu Java ve vašem IDE a ujistěte se, že Aspose.PSD for Java je správně přidán do závislostí vašeho projektu.
Krok 2: Načtěte soubor PSD (PSB).
Inicializujte soubor Aspose.PSDPsdImage
objekt k načtení souboru PSD, který chcete převést do PDF. Nahradit"Your Document Directory"
a"Simple.psb"
s vaší skutečnou cestou a názvem souboru.
String dataDir = "Your Document Directory";
String sourceFileName = dataDir + "Simple.psb";
PsdImage image = (PsdImage)Image.load(sourceFileName);
Krok 3: Převeďte PSD do PDF
Využijtesave
metodaPsdImage
objekt spolu sPdfOptions
pro převod načteného souboru PSD do formátu PDF. Zadejte cestu k výstupnímu souboru pro soubor PDF.
image.save(dataDir + "Simple_output.pdf", new PdfOptions());
Krok 4: Zpracování výjimek (volitelné)
Uzavřete operace načítání a ukládání do bloků try-catch, abyste zvládli všechny potenciální výjimky, které mohou nastat během zpracování nebo převodu souborů.
try {
// Konverzní kód PSD do PDF zde
} catch (Exception e) {
System.out.println(e.getMessage());
}
Závěr
Závěrem lze říci, že převod souborů PSD do PDF v Javě pomocí Aspose.PSD je jednoduchý se správnými nástroji a porozuměním. Podle kroků uvedených v této příručce mohou vývojáři bez problémů integrovat tuto funkci do svých aplikací a zlepšit tak jejich schopnost efektivně zpracovávat a zpracovávat grafické soubory.
FAQ
Dokáže Aspose.PSD for Java zpracovat všechny typy souborů PSD?
Aspose.PSD for Java podporuje širokou škálu typů souborů PSD, včetně souborů PSB, což zajišťuje komplexní kompatibilitu.
Je Aspose.PSD for Java vhodný pro dávkové zpracování souborů PSD?
Ano, vývojáři mohou využít Aspose.PSD pro Java pro úlohy dávkového zpracování, jako je konverze více souborů PSD do PDF současně.
Kde najdu další podporu pro Aspose.PSD pro Javu?
Navštivte Fórum Aspose.PSD pro podporu komunity a pro spojení s ostatními uživateli a vývojáři.
Jak mohu získat dočasnou licenci pro Aspose.PSD pro Java?
Můžete požádat o dočasnou licenci pro testovací účely od zde .
Jaké jsou výhody používání Aspose.PSD pro Java oproti jiným knihovnám?
Aspose.PSD for Java nabízí komplexní funkce pro manipulaci s PSD s vynikajícím výkonem a spolehlivou podporou.